Determining springs can be challenging; most individuals, even garage door service technicians, often have trouble determining torsion springs. Ordering inaccurate springs wastes time and cash. If you are uncertain if your door had the right springs, we advise that you weigh your door using an analog scale. From my own field experience I would estimate that at least 10% of the doors have the incorrect springs on them. We like to improve the garage door balance. A 3rd choice is to figure out the door size and model number. After you collect the necessary details you can purchase garage door springs.

Leading Prior to starting on the replacement, it is necessary that we begin these instructions with our sternest caution: CAUTION! Replacing garage door torsion springs is harmful due to the fact that the springs are under stress. You could likewise harm residential or commercial property. We want your company, but not at the cost of your well being. Doing the job right is your responsibility. If you have any doubts about your capability to safely change your springs, we recommend you work with a professional to repair your garage door. Security First! Then work. In spite of my high mechanical ability, even after 18 years in the trade I lost the end of my left forefinger. A few years later on I had five stitches in my right thumb, and a year later 5 stitches in my left thumb. In 2004 emergency situation room staffs dug steel out of my eye and stitched up my ring finger with eight stitches. I am not so naive as to believe that I have actually made my last trip to the emergency situation space. Fixing garage doors, especially changing torsion springs, is unsafe work, whether you are a diy property owner or a skilled specialist. It is difficult to cover every dangerous scenario you may encounter. Pay special attention to the cautions that appear in red.

Due to unsafe actions listed below that can lead to physical injury, we advise that you thoroughly study all the guidelines below before beginning your work. 2.1 Two essential presumptions will assist you execute this replacement securely. Initially, presume that the springs are going to break as you loosen up or wind them. Keep clothing and body parts away from the springs. Wear shatterproof glass. 2.2 2nd, presume that the cone will slip or take off as you relax and wind the spring. Keep your go out of the course of the winding cone. Keep your hands far from the cones so that if and when the winding bar slips out of the cone and your hand jerks up, the cone does not rip your flesh or wrap your clothes and body parts into the spring. These older Crawford and Mc Kee torsion spring cones were made for 5/8 “bars. Often, however, the holes are too small for 5/8” bars. Whatever you do, do not utilize a 1/2 “bar; instead, grind down a 5/8″ bar to fit. I just recently had a Mc Kee spring let loose after winding because I utilized a 1/2″ bar when my 5/8” bar wouldn’t fit. The only safe method to replace these older springs is to make.
a winding bar for each hole of each cone. 2.4 The very same is true of Older Overhead, Bar Col and Raynor torsion springs that have winding cones with irregular hole sizes. If you place a 1/2 “X 18” bar in some of these holes you can move the opposite end of the bar over four inches. I have actually had much of the older cones spin loose from my bars, the last one producing an$ 1800 emergency clinic costs.
If your cones resemble any of these, or if they have more than 2″ of play, leave the task of setting up torsion springs to an expert garage door mechanic. Some older openers are hardwired and you will require to eliminate a fuse or turn the circuit breaker. 2.6 Disengage the opener from the door. Some garage door openers have a neutral position for the trolley disconnect. On older openers you may need to get rid of the L-shaped drawbar arm. We do not recommend changing torsion springs with the garage door open. Stretching the springs the width of eight or 9 coils is hard, and leveling the garage door can also be challenging. Back to Leading Gather the materials and tools required for changing the springs securely. In addition to the torsion springs you’ll require a minimum of a couple of 10″ vise grips, an adjustable wrench, and two 1/2″ X 18″ winding bars.
